1//! Typed SSE streaming method for admin events.
2//!
3//! Provides [`UptrakitClient::stream_events`] which connects to the
4//! `GET /api/v1/events/stream` endpoint and returns a typed stream of
5//! admin events for the authenticated user's tenant.
6
7use crate::sse::{self, RawSseEvent, SseError};
8use crate::{Result, UptrakitClient};
9use rootcause::prelude::*;
10use uuid::Uuid;
11
12/// A typed SSE event from the admin events stream.
13///
14/// Mirrors [`AdminEvent`](uptrakit_web_api_types::events::AdminEvent) variants
15/// with an additional [`Unknown`](Self::Unknown) catch-all for forward
16/// compatibility when the server emits new event types.
17#[derive(Debug, Clone)]
18pub enum AdminSseEvent {
19    /// A host's metadata was updated.
20    HostUpdated { id: Uuid },
21    /// A new host was created.
22    HostCreated { id: Uuid },
23    /// A host was deactivated / deleted.
24    HostDeleted { id: Uuid },
25    /// A service's status changed.
26    ServiceStatusChanged { id: Uuid, status: String },
27    /// A software item was updated.
28    SoftwareItemUpdated { id: Uuid },
29    /// A new software item was created.
30    SoftwareItemCreated { id: Uuid },
31    /// A version check completed for a host + software item pair.
32    VersionCheckCompleted {
33        host_id: Uuid,
34        software_item_id: Uuid,
35    },
36    /// A software update was created and dispatched to the agent.
37    UpdateTriggered {
38        update_history_id: Uuid,
39        host_id: Uuid,
40        software_item_id: Uuid,
41    },
42    /// A software update started executing.
43    UpdateStarted {
44        update_history_id: Uuid,
45        host_id: Uuid,
46        software_item_id: Uuid,
47        /// Whether the update was dispatched in interactive mode (PTY allocated).
48        interactive: bool,
49    },
50    /// A software update completed.
51    UpdateCompleted {
52        update_history_id: Uuid,
53        host_id: Uuid,
54        software_item_id: Uuid,
55        status: String,
56    },
57    /// Autodiscovery completed for a host.
58    DiscoveryCompleted { host_id: Uuid },
59    /// Host packages changed.
60    HostPackagesChanged { host_id: Uuid },
61    /// A batch host package update completed.
62    BatchHostPackageUpdateCompleted { host_id: Uuid },
63    /// A system service's status changed.
64    SystemServiceStatusChanged { id: Uuid, status: String },
65    /// A scheduled task completed execution.
66    SchedulerTaskCompleted { task_id: Uuid },
67    /// All tenant data was reset.
68    DataReset,
69    /// An unrecognised event type from a newer server version.
70    Unknown { event_type: String, data: String },
71}
72
73/// Errors specific to admin event streaming.
74#[derive(Debug, thiserror::Error)]
75pub enum StreamError {
76    #[error("SSE transport error: {0}")]
77    Sse(#[from] SseError),
78
79    #[error("failed to parse SSE event data: {0}")]
80    Parse(#[from] serde_json::Error),
81}
82
83impl UptrakitClient {
84    /// Connect to the admin events SSE stream and return a stream of typed events.
85    ///
86    /// The returned stream yields [`AdminSseEvent`] values for the authenticated
87    /// user's tenant. The stream stays open indefinitely (server pushes events as
88    /// state changes occur) and should be cancelled by the caller when no longer
89    /// needed.
90    ///
91    /// Uses an 86400s (24h) timeout, matching other long-lived SSE connections.
92    #[cfg_attr(feature = "tracing", tracing::instrument(skip_all))]
93    pub async fn stream_events(
94        &self,
95    ) -> Result<impl futures_util::Stream<Item = std::result::Result<AdminSseEvent, StreamError>>>
96    {
97        let url = format!("{}{}", self.base_url, crate::paths::events::STREAM);
98
99        let req = self
100            .http
101            .get(&url)
102            .bearer_auth(self.token_or_err()?)
103            .header("Accept", "text/event-stream")
104            .timeout(std::time::Duration::from_secs(86400));
105
106        let resp = req.send().await.context_to()?;
107
108        let status = resp.status();
109        if status == reqwest::StatusCode::UNAUTHORIZED {
110            bail!(crate::ClientError::NotAuthenticated);
111        }
112        if status.is_client_error() || status.is_server_error() {
113            let text = resp.text().await.context_to()?;
114            let message = crate::extract_error_message(&text);
115            bail!(crate::ClientError::Api { status, message });
116        }
117
118        let raw_stream = sse::parse_sse_stream(resp);
119
120        let typed_stream = futures_util::StreamExt::filter_map(raw_stream, |result| async move {
121            match result {
122                Ok(event) => Some(parse_typed_event(event)),
123                Err(e) => Some(Err(StreamError::Sse(e))),
124            }
125        });
126
127        Ok(typed_stream)
128    }
129}
130
131/// Helper for parsing a JSON `data` field with a single `id` key.
132fn parse_id(data: &str) -> std::result::Result<Uuid, serde_json::Error> {
133    #[derive(serde::Deserialize)]
134    struct Id {
135        id: Uuid,
136    }
137    serde_json::from_str::<Id>(data).map(|v| v.id)
138}
139
140/// Helper for parsing a JSON `data` field with `id` and `status` keys.
141fn parse_id_status(data: &str) -> std::result::Result<(Uuid, String), serde_json::Error> {
142    #[derive(serde::Deserialize)]
143    struct IdStatus {
144        id: Uuid,
145        status: String,
146    }
147    serde_json::from_str::<IdStatus>(data).map(|v| (v.id, v.status))
148}
149
150/// Helper for parsing a JSON `data` field with a single `host_id` key.
151fn parse_host_id(data: &str) -> std::result::Result<Uuid, serde_json::Error> {
152    #[derive(serde::Deserialize)]
153    struct HostId {
154        host_id: Uuid,
155    }
156    serde_json::from_str::<HostId>(data).map(|v| v.host_id)
157}
158
159/// Parse a raw SSE event into a typed [`AdminSseEvent`].
160///
161/// Unknown event types are returned as [`AdminSseEvent::Unknown`] for forward
162/// compatibility — the client never drops events from a newer server.
163fn parse_typed_event(event: RawSseEvent) -> std::result::Result<AdminSseEvent, StreamError> {
164    match event.event_type.as_str() {
165        "host_updated" => Ok(AdminSseEvent::HostUpdated {
166            id: parse_id(&event.data)?,
167        }),
168        "host_created" => Ok(AdminSseEvent::HostCreated {
169            id: parse_id(&event.data)?,
170        }),
171        "host_deleted" => Ok(AdminSseEvent::HostDeleted {
172            id: parse_id(&event.data)?,
173        }),
174        "service_status_changed" => {
175            let (id, status) = parse_id_status(&event.data)?;
176            Ok(AdminSseEvent::ServiceStatusChanged { id, status })
177        }
178        "software_item_updated" => Ok(AdminSseEvent::SoftwareItemUpdated {
179            id: parse_id(&event.data)?,
180        }),
181        "software_item_created" => Ok(AdminSseEvent::SoftwareItemCreated {
182            id: parse_id(&event.data)?,
183        }),
184        "version_check_completed" => {
185            #[derive(serde::Deserialize)]
186            struct Payload {
187                host_id: Uuid,
188                software_item_id: Uuid,
189            }
190            let p: Payload = serde_json::from_str(&event.data)?;
191            Ok(AdminSseEvent::VersionCheckCompleted {
192                host_id: p.host_id,
193                software_item_id: p.software_item_id,
194            })
195        }
196        "update_triggered" => {
197            #[derive(serde::Deserialize)]
198            struct Payload {
199                update_history_id: Uuid,
200                host_id: Uuid,
201                software_item_id: Uuid,
202            }
203            let p: Payload = serde_json::from_str(&event.data)?;
204            Ok(AdminSseEvent::UpdateTriggered {
205                update_history_id: p.update_history_id,
206                host_id: p.host_id,
207                software_item_id: p.software_item_id,
208            })
209        }
210        "update_started" => {
211            #[derive(serde::Deserialize)]
212            struct Payload {
213                update_history_id: Uuid,
214                host_id: Uuid,
215                software_item_id: Uuid,
216                #[serde(default)]
217                interactive: bool,
218            }
219            let p: Payload = serde_json::from_str(&event.data)?;
220            Ok(AdminSseEvent::UpdateStarted {
221                update_history_id: p.update_history_id,
222                host_id: p.host_id,
223                software_item_id: p.software_item_id,
224                interactive: p.interactive,
225            })
226        }
227        "update_completed" => {
228            #[derive(serde::Deserialize)]
229            struct Payload {
230                update_history_id: Uuid,
231                host_id: Uuid,
232                software_item_id: Uuid,
233                status: String,
234            }
235            let p: Payload = serde_json::from_str(&event.data)?;
236            Ok(AdminSseEvent::UpdateCompleted {
237                update_history_id: p.update_history_id,
238                host_id: p.host_id,
239                software_item_id: p.software_item_id,
240                status: p.status,
241            })
242        }
243        "discovery_completed" => Ok(AdminSseEvent::DiscoveryCompleted {
244            host_id: parse_host_id(&event.data)?,
245        }),
246        "host_packages_changed" => Ok(AdminSseEvent::HostPackagesChanged {
247            host_id: parse_host_id(&event.data)?,
248        }),
249        "batch_host_package_update_completed" => {
250            Ok(AdminSseEvent::BatchHostPackageUpdateCompleted {
251                host_id: parse_host_id(&event.data)?,
252            })
253        }
254        "system_service_status_changed" => {
255            let (id, status) = parse_id_status(&event.data)?;
256            Ok(AdminSseEvent::SystemServiceStatusChanged { id, status })
257        }
258        "scheduler_task_completed" => {
259            #[derive(serde::Deserialize)]
260            struct Payload {
261                task_id: Uuid,
262            }
263            let p: Payload = serde_json::from_str(&event.data)?;
264            Ok(AdminSseEvent::SchedulerTaskCompleted { task_id: p.task_id })
265        }
266        "data_reset" => Ok(AdminSseEvent::DataReset),
267        _ => Ok(AdminSseEvent::Unknown {
268            event_type: event.event_type,
269            data: event.data,
270        }),
271    }
272}
